| Al Unser won the first two races and survived a huge accident
in the finale to capture the IROC 5 title. In Race 1 at Michigan, Al
Holbert crashed on the first lap, sliding on the roof of his Camaro
the length of the backstretch. Tom Sneva and Jacky Ickx also were involved,
and all three were eliminated from the race. After a rain delay, Unser
took control to win, with Cale Yarborough close behind. In Race 2 at
Riverside, Unser led all the way. In Race 3, Yarborough got the win
after Holbert lost the lead and spun midway through the event. Race
4 at Daytona was one of the most famous in IROC history. Richard Petty,
Mario Andretti, Johnny Rutherford, Gordon Johncock, Darrell Waltrip,
Benny Parsons and Unser were involved in an accident coming off the
second turn just past the halfway point. Petty was knocked unconscious
and spent the night in a local hospital for observation. Unser rocketed
over a dirt embankment in the infield, almost knocking over a television
tower. After the restart, Andretti went ahead to take the win, just
ahead of Waltrip. (from IROC Website)
